An Everlasting Favorite: Lonavala
Lonavala, one of Maharashtra's most popular second-home locations, is only 65 kilometers from Pune and 80 km from Mumbai.
Why is Lonavala attractive?
Year-round pleasant weather
Tiger Point, Bhushi Dam, and Karla Caves are popular tourist destinations.
robust infrastructure for hospitality, including spas, cafés, and resorts
The Mumbai-Pune Expressway provides easy connectivity.
High potential for rental revenue in the short term
Property Types Offered:
Private pool villas
In gated communities, row homes
Beautiful bungalows
Resort-proximate serviced apartments
Many homeowners get passive money from weekend visitors by using websites like Airbnb or homestay portals. Due to the increase in weekend travel, Lonavala houses are rarely left unoccupied..
Lavasa: A Mixed-Reputation Planned Hill City
Often referred to be India's first planned hill station, Lavasa was intended to be a European-style community close to Pune with upscale hotels, villas, and a cosmopolitan atmosphere.
Advantage of Location:
Through Pirangut, Pune is only 60 kilometers away.
Travel along the picturesque Mulshi and Temghar roads.
calmer surroundings and a cooler temperature
Lavasa's distinctive urban layout with zones (Dasve, Mugaon) is what draws second homebuyers.
Row homes and apartments beside the lake
Possibility of sustained expansion
cheaper real estate prices than in Lonavala
On the other hand, the project has encountered financial and regulatory challenges.
Numerous infrastructure and amenity projects were postponed.
fewer visitors than in Lonavala
Minimal business activity
Nevertheless, Lavasa has far more affordable real estate prices, which appeals to those on a tight budget or those looking for a peaceful personal haven.

In 2025, is Lonavala a wise investment?
Yes, particularly for purchasers looking for convenient weekend usage and rental returns. Excellent vistas and consistent real estate values may be found in properties close to Tungarli, Valvan, and Rajmachi.
Advantages:
Weekend occupancy rates are high.
Consistent demand is fueled by tourism.
Excellent connectivity
Real estate values steadily increase.
Cons:
The cost of real estate is increasing.
The volume of tourists might be too much.
Some places become noisy and congested.
In 2025, is Lavasa a wise investment?
Yes, but proceed with caution. Although Lavasa provides affordable real estate, investors can expect sluggish returns.
Advantages:
Affordable rates for premium views
Perfect for extended vacations or retirement
Good prospects if efforts for revival are successful
Less crowded, ideal for those seeking tranquility
Cons:
Legal ambiguities and infrastructure deficiencies
Low demand for rentals due to a lack of tourists
Low liquidity risk

Top Places to Visit in Lonavala (2025)
Tungarli: opulent homes with breathtaking views
Kune Village: Adjacent to vegetation and waterfalls
Valvan: Independent residences and upscale apartments
Gold Valley is a well-known gated community.
Tiger Point Road: An excellent source of rental revenue
Top Lavasa Neighborhoods to Take Into Account Dasve: A fantastic location with flats on the lake
Mugaon: A more recent and reasonably priced development
Entrance Valley: more affordable, quieter residences

3. Is the cost of real estate in Lavasa increasing?
Lavasa costs are still cheap, but if new development plans are successful, they may gradually increase. End-use is a better fit for it than rapid returns.
4. How much does a two-bedroom apartment in Lonavala typically cost?
Prices vary from ₹50 lakh to ₹1.2 crore, contingent on the builder, location, and amenities.
5. Do these places provide loan funding for second homes?
Indeed. Second home loans are available from most banks, but you will need to fulfill extra income and credit requirements.
6. How can I keep a remote second home?
Hire a local caretaker or pick a gated community with maintenance personnel. Additionally, some choose to use property management services.
